Ingenyx proudly launched as a new, independent company following its divestiture from Teleflex on August 3, 2026.
Ingenyx is a leading global provider of product development and production services for medical device manufacturers. We set ourselves apart with deep expertise, decades of experience, a dedication to design for manufacturability, and extensive, in-house capabilities, which include engineering, regulatory services, material selection and formulation, prototyping, manufacturing, assembly and packaging. We deliver industry-changing innovations and next-generation solutions for extrusions; diagnostic and interventional catheters; balloons and balloon catheters; sheath/dilator sets; specialty sutures, braids and fibers; and bioabsorbable sutures, yarns and resins. Position Summary
Remote role: Preferred location in either central or eastern time zones.
This role will report directly to the Associate Contracts Manager and support the Teleflex Medical OEM organization globally. This position is part of the Sales Operations team and has responsibility for all aspects related to customer and vendor contracts. This position requires a solid leader to manage the entire contract negotiation process, which includes strong capabilities to interpret legal language, strong leadership skills to manage customers (internal and external) through the process, and exceptional communication skills. This position will also support Salesforce.com initiatives and ad hoc sales analysis.
Principal Responsibilities
Contract Management:
• Review contracts from beginning discussions through to expiration monitoring.
• Draft, negotiate, and finalize contracts which include: supply agreements, quality agreements, vendor agreements, development or service agreements, and confidentiality agreements.
• Work directly with internal stakeholders to provide guidance and recommendation on contractual terms and provisions.
• Act as the communication liaison between internal departments, external customers (as required) and the legal department to balance input on terms and contractual provisions.
• Prepare language according to the terms/contractual provisions and administer contract proposals. Balance with corporate guidelines and legal counsel input.
• Communicate with internal stakeholders the final contract structure for implementation and execution.
• Manage executed contracts via proper storage/retention of executed contracts/amendments, real time updates to the contract database repository and monitoring of expirations for internal review.
• Assist in the development and maintenance of standard contract language.
• Manage the customer change notification process, which includes the availability of contract parameters, timely review of required information with internal stakeholders, tracking of the communication process, and proper record retention of the communications.
• Review purchase orders for clarity/concerns on contractual content primarily for China purchase orders.
• Maintain and lead the process to respond to customers supplier pre-qualification queries and evaluations.
• Maintain the process to respond to online bids.
• Collect and analyze ad hoc sales data as needed by the business. Ad hoc requests to incorporate revenue stream, GP analysis, in-depth customer review, and additional requests as needed.
